The weather here takes a toll on garage doors year-round. Summer heat expands metal components and puts extra stress on springs and cables. Winter cold (yes, even our mild winters) causes metal to contract, which is often when you'll hear that loud snap of a broken torsion spring at 6 a.m. Humidity doesn't help either. It warps wooden doors and corrodes hardware faster than in drier climates.

We see certain problems repeatedly in Matthews homes. Torsion springs typically last 7 to 9 years, not the 10 some manufacturers claim. Opener sensors get knocked out of alignment (especially in homes with kids and basketballs). Rollers wear down and start making that grinding noise you've been ignoring. The good news? Most of these issues can be fixed the same day if you call early enough.

What We Do for Matthews Homeowners

Our most common call is for spring replacement, and for good reason. When a torsion spring breaks, your door isn't opening without professional help. We stock high-cycle springs on every truck, rated for 25,000 cycles or more. That's genuine quality, not the 10,000-cycle springs that come standard on most new doors.

Garage door opener installation is another specialty. We install LiftMaster, Chamberlain, and Genie units depending on your needs and budget. Belt drive openers run quieter (important if you have bedrooms above the garage). Chain drive models cost less upfront and handle heavier doors. We'll recommend what actually makes sense for your situation, not what's sitting in our warehouse.

Cable and roller repairs often get overlooked until something jams or comes off track. Frayed cables are a safety issue. Worn rollers create unnecessary noise and stress on the opener motor. We replace both as needed, and we inspect them during every service call because catching problems early saves you money.

Full door replacement becomes necessary when repair costs don't make financial sense anymore. We offer insulated and non-insulated options, with or without windows. What's the most common garage door problem in Matthews?

Broken torsion springs win by a wide margin. They're under constant tension and have a finite lifespan. Most homeowners don't think about them until they snap. Second place goes to worn rollers and opener issues, often related to lack of maintenance. A little preventive care goes a long way.

How much does spring replacement cost in Matthews?

Standard torsion spring replacement for a two-car garage typically runs between $200 and $300, depending on spring quality and door weight. High-cycle springs cost more upfront but last significantly longer. We give you options and let you decide what fits your budget.
